WebNational Center for Biotechnology Information WebNov 23, 2024 · Mathematical investigations of sperm motility started with the studies of G.I. Taylor in the early 1950s [ 194, 195 ]. These studies modeled the flagellum of organisms like sperm as oscillating infinite sheets or cylinders and were used to investigate the energetics and phase-locking mechanisms from a hydrodynamical perspective. WebJan 1, 1998 · An important group of animal and human pathogens, belonging to the phylum Apicomplexa, employs a novel form of motility, known as gliding, to move on solid …

WebJan 1, 1998 · A novel and more mysterious method of cellular locomotion is the largely uncharacterized gliding motility exhibited by protozoan parasites in the phylum Apicomplexa.
